The Kaisariani Monastery (Greek: Μονή Καισαριανής) is an Eastern Orthodox monastery built on the north side of Mount Hymettus, near Athens, Greece.

Lake Vegoritida (Greek: Λίμνη Βεγορίτιδα, Limni Vegoritida), also known in the past as Lake Ostrovo (Greek: Λίμνη Οστρόβου, Limni Ostrovou), is a large natural lake in western Macedonia, northern Greece. It is situated 6 km northeast of Amyntaio and 18 km west of Edessa, at 540 m elevation. The Voras Mountains lie to the north. It belongs party to the Florina Prefecture and partly to the Pella Prefecture.
